Method
Preparation
- Gently wash the fresh pumpkin blossoms in cold water, carefully removing any dirt or impurities. Pat them dry with a kitchen towel.
- Remove the stamens or pistils from inside each blossom to create space for the filling.
- In a mixing bowl, combine chickpea flour, water, olive oil, garlic powder, onion powder, salt, black pepper, and chili flakes. Whisk until smooth.
- Preheat a non-stick skillet over medium heat and lightly grease with olive oil spray.
- Dip each blossom into the chickpea batter, ensuring they are thoroughly coated.
- Place the battered blossoms onto the skillet and cook for 3-4 minutes on one side until golden brown.
- Flip the blossoms and fry for an additional 3-4 minutes until golden brown on the other side.
- Remove the fried blossoms and drain on a plate lined with paper towels.
- Serve warm with lemon wedges for a zesty kick.
